Call a locksmith during business hours to save money. After hours, you can expect locksmith costs to vary quite a bit. For instance, you might pay 50 bucks for a service call during the day, but at night it will cost you double that.

If you’re unsure about the reliability of a particular locksmith, you need to look them up on the website of the Better Business Bureau. You can screen out scammers this way; you can also consult with ALOA.org, which can provide verification on the legitimacy of locksmiths across the country.

When obtaining a price from a locksmith, check on associated costs. Is tax included? Are there discounts which could apply? Will there be milages charges or a fee for an urgent visit added? You must ask them about all associated costs before you let them start working!

Don’t forget to tip! This is particularly appropriate if you called him out in an emergency. A good tip for a typical locksmith service is 15 percent, but 20 percent is better for after-hours calls.

If you get locked out, determine the exact issue. Have you left the keys inside the car? This is much different than having your keys stolen. The one means you just need to get in, the other means you will need to have the lock rekeyed, replaced or more. This means informing the locksmith of your full circumstances.
Do not assume that the price quoted over the phone will be the amount you are charged once a locksmith arrives. It is difficult for anyone to give you the exact figure without seeing the damage. It should raise flags if you get vastly different phone and in-person price quotes.
